Infrastructure vs. Software Development Project Management: Understanding the Differences

Published on 23 April 2025 at 13:07

In the world of IT, not all project management is created equal. While both infrastructure and software development projects require planning, coordination, and execution, the nature of the work, timelines, risks, and stakeholder expectations vary significantly. Understanding these differences is critical for assigning the right project manager and ensuring project success.

🛠️ Infrastructure Project Management: Building the Foundation

Infrastructure project management focuses on hardware, networks, data centers, cloud migration, and systems integration. These projects often involve setting up or upgrading physical or virtual environments that support business operations.

Key Characteristics:

  • Scope: Includes tasks like setting up servers, configuring firewalls, provisioning cloud resources (AWS, Azure), and ensuring system uptime.
  • Dependencies: Strong reliance on external vendors, physical installation timelines, and change control boards.
  • Change Risk: Infrastructure changes often carry high operational risk, potentially impacting the entire organization.
  • Team Composition: Involves system admins, network engineers, cybersecurity experts, and cloud architects.
  • Success Metrics: Measured by uptime, performance benchmarks, capacity, security compliance, and service continuity.

💻 Software Development Project Management: Creating Solutions

Software development project management is centered on building, customizing, or enhancing applications. These could be customer-facing platforms, internal tools, or mobile apps, usually developed using Agile or hybrid methodologies.

Key Characteristics:

  • Scope: Includes user stories, backlog grooming, sprint planning, code deployment, and testing cycles.
  • Dependencies: Tied closely to internal development resources, code repositories, product owners, and iterative delivery cycles.
  • Change Risk: Typically easier to rollback changes; CI/CD pipelines and version control reduce risk.
  • Team Composition: Involves developers, UX/UI designers, QA testers, product managers, and Scrum Masters.
  • Success Metrics: Focused on feature delivery, user adoption, code quality, velocity, and customer feedback.

🔍 Key Differences at a Glance:

🔍 Comparison Snapshot

✅ Final Thoughts

Project managers in both domains need strong leadership, stakeholder communication, and risk management skills. However, infrastructure PMs lean toward operational stability and system integrity, while software PMs focus on product value, feature delivery, and user experience. Knowing where your strengths lie—or cross-training in both—can make you an invaluable asset in today's hybrid tech environments. Both roles demand expert communication, stakeholder alignment, and risk management. However, infrastructure PMs prioritize system integrity and uptime, while software PMs deliver value through iterative innovation and user-focused solutions.

Cross-training or collaborating across both domains enhances delivery success and builds holistic tech leadership.

 

#ProjectManagement #ITInfrastructure #SoftwareDevelopment #AgilePM #ITProjectManager #DigitalTransformation #TechLeadership #ScrumMaster #CloudMigration



Download Document, PDF, or Presentation

Infrastructure Vs Software Development Project Management Understanding The Differences Docx
Word – 48.9 KB 5 downloads
Infrastructure Vs Software Development Project Management Pdf
PDF – 1.0 MB 6 downloads
Infrastructure Vs Software Development Project Management Pptx
PowerPoint – 9.0 MB 5 downloads

Author: Kimberly Wiethoff

New blogs, straight to your inbox. Join the list!

Add comment

Comments

There are no comments yet.